Gatherers of the Sacred Circle 
Age Range/Type: Family
Located in: Sumter, South Carolina
Key Contact: Deanna Anderson
Spiritual Path: Eclectic Pagan
Status: Established Group
Community Support: Open Circles... Legal Clergy... Teaching Available

Group Overview: In April 2009 the group "Gaia's Wisdom" was created by Mike and Stephanie Venezia. In 2010 they moved out of state and the remaining members formed the hive-off group of "Gaia's Children." In 2012 the current members voted and changed the name to "Gatherers of the Sacred Circle."
Mission Statement: "To provide a place for pagans to come together in a family-friendly environemnt where they can lern, share, and grow in their own individual spirituality and spiritual path. We promote, encourage, and aid others in finding a path or in developiong their chosen path. We do our best to adhere to eco-friendliness and help the environment when and where we can and teach others to do the same.
Who We Are: a group of eclectic pagans each on their own spiritual path or request. We promote, encourage and help each other along those paths through learning, discussions, classes, workshops, and seasonal/traditional celebrations. We are open to Wiccans, Asatru, open-minded CHristians, Christo-pagans, Voodoo, Druid, Celtic or any other path of enlightenment or spirituality that a person may be vneturing on or exploring. As long as a person is open-minded and their path does not condone hurting animals or people then they may be considered for Gaia's Children.
What We Don't Do-- 1. No skyclad 2. No sexual acts 3. Under 21 not allowed to drink 4. No degree levels (but if you do have a degree level from another coven we acknowledge and honor that)
What We Do-- 1. Family friendly--10 and over can be considered members, otherwise all children are welcome whether they are pagan or regardless of age. 2. alcohol allowed for over 21 (but never in circle as we have non-drinkers) 3. get together for the Sabbats as seen on Wiccan Wheel of the Year but we honor other paths--we are not solely a Wiccan group. 4. At Sabbats spouses and children that are not members are welcome to attend. 5. We meet at member's houses for the time being but are looking at finding public places where we can meet.
